Nigerian celebrity chef Hilda Baci has secured yet another historic milestone as Guinness World Records, GWR, has officially recognised her for preparing the largest serving of Nigerian-style jollof rice.

Guinness World Records declared in a post on its official X account: “Hilda Baci and Gino set a new record when they served the largest portion of Nigerian-style jollof rice at Victoria Island in Lagos, Nigeria, weighing 8,780 kg (19,356 lb 9 oz).” They wrote.
The accomplishment followed a lavish culinary show at the Eko Hotels & Suites on Victoria Island in Lagos on September 12, 2025. The occasion, which Hilda Baci dubbed the “Gino World Jollof Festival,” attracted thousands of people and created a lot of talk on social media.
As one of Nigeria’s most renowned cooks, Hilda Baci initially gained international recognition in 2023 when she broke the Guinness World Record for the longest cooking marathon. Celebrities including Funke Akindele, Enioluwa Adeoluwa, Tomike Adeoye, and Pastor Idowu attended the Lagos event.
The chef’s current attempt to beat the record was also supported by Bamidele Abiodun, the governor of Ogun State’s wife.
